湖北黄石氧化锌矿石选矿工艺研究

摘    要:针对黄石氧化锌矿石氧化程度很深(氧化率高达87.28%)、泥化严重(-10μm粒级含量达8%)以及含铁、锰氧化物较多的特性进行了详细的浮选试验研究,采用了新型捕收剂组合,获得了较好的选矿指标。

关 键 词:氧化锌矿石  矿泥  混合捕收剂

Study on Mineral Processing Technology for the Oxidized Lead-zinc Ore in Huangshi Hubei

Abstract:Directed at properties of deeper degree of the oxidation(the oxidization rate as high as 87.28%),heavy degree of slime(8% of-10μm size fraction) and higher oxidized iron and manganese of a zinc oxide ore in Huangshi,detailed flotation experiment was carried out by using new-typed combined collectors.At last,good beneficiation indexes were obtained.
Keywords:Zinc oxide ore  Slime  Mixed collectors
